What Should Be in Your Quail Hunting Survival Kit?

April 5, 2026

Quick Answer

A quail hunting survival kit should include essential items like first aid supplies, a map and compass, a pocket knife, a lighter or waterproof matches, a water bottle, a snack, a phone with a portable charger, and a small emergency shelter.

Essential Gear

When it comes to quail hunting, being prepared for any situation is crucial. A good survival kit should include essential gear such as a first aid kit, which should include bandages, antiseptic wipes, and pain relievers. A map and compass can help you navigate unfamiliar terrain, and a pocket knife can be used for a variety of tasks, from cutting branches to opening cans.

Communication and Power

In addition to essential gear, a quail hunting survival kit should also include items that will help you communicate and stay powered up. A cell phone with a portable charger is essential in case of an emergency, and a two-way radio can be used to stay in touch with your hunting party. A whistle can also be used to signal for help if you become lost or injured.

Shelters and Hydration

A quail hunting survival kit should also include items that will help you stay warm and hydrated. A lightweight emergency shelter, such as a space blanket or a bivy sack, can be used to stay warm in cold weather. A water bottle and a water purification tablets or filter can help you stay hydrated, and a snack, such as energy bars or trail mix, can help keep your energy up.
